This is the main summit lift to the top of West Mountain Ski Area (www.skiwestmountain.com) .. shot taken just this past Wed .. and you simply must go up it to go anywhere besides the lower 'Face' (which is a cool run in itself!) or the bunny beginers area. It's the only way over to the North West Summit, which is really awesome!
